1. Physical Digital Highways
A digital highway in the context of physical road systems is a dynamic and real-time representation of our nation's highway infrastructure. This includes the physical characteristics and operational features of our highways, such as traffic flow, road conditions, and weather updates. Such information is used to enhance the performance efficiency, safety, security, and comfort of drivers using these roads.
A notable example is the initiative by Union Road Transport and Highways Minister Nitin Gadkari, who has been keenly focusing on the e-highway project. This project aims to create a network of electric highways that recharge the batteries of vehicles driving on them, transforming travel into an energy-efficient option while reducing carbon footprints. The e-highway concept is a significant step towards sustainable transportation and aligns with global efforts to combat climate change.

3. Virtual Digital Highways
Another interpretation of digital highways could be in the realm of the internet and data transmission. In a virtual sense, a digital highway could refer to the backbone of the internet, which is the vast network of routers, switches, and servers that facilitate data transfer across the globe. These virtual 'highways' enable efficient communication, ensure data security, and support the seamless exchange of information. Phrases such as 'sending your data down the e-highway' are common when discussing the internet's role in modern communication systems.
The internet infrastructure, which forms the digital highways of today, is essential for connecting businesses, personal devices, and critical services. As the world becomes more digitized, the internet continues to evolve, requiring robust infrastructure to handle the increasing volume of data. Technologies such as 5G and fiber-optic networks play a crucial role in ensuring fast and reliable data transmission, making our digital highways stronger and more efficient.
